Diuretics are typically the first medication prescribed for high blood pressure and probably the most annoying side effect is the need to frequently visit the bathroom.
Diuretics are used to help reduce fluids in the body particularly blood volume.
They also help in flushing out excess sodium.
But while they're getting rid of that salt they are also getting rid of something else.
Calcium, manganese and most importantly potassium are also flushed with the salt.
Most of us are already deficient in these minerals and a severe deficiency can lead to irregular heartbeat, hypoglycemia and gout among other ailments.
Another popular medication are Beta Blockers which attempt to lower pressure by slowing down the heart's rhythm of beats.
The down side of these meds is they can work too well and slow down the heart to the point it can't pump all the blood out of the chamber.
When this occurs you risk congestive heart failure or heart attack.
